Kitty and Lina at Manhattan TheatreSource


Kitty and Lina, by Manuel Igrejas, at Manhattan Theatre Source from 3 - 26 Apr 2008.

Kitty and Lina: Kitty came to New York fueled by fantasies of a Manhattan created by Woody Allen. Her day job pays the rent but her evenings are reserved for The Inwood Merry Players, of which she is a charter member. She's still finding her way in the big, grimy playground and sometimes, being a pretty girl isn't all it's cracked up to be.

Lina is on the other end of the ride. An immigrant from Portugal, she escaped her arranged marriage and through pluck, luck and a little on the side, had a career in publishing. Now retired, she still loves New York but finds there are new challenges for women of a certain age.

Directed by Lory Henning, Kitty and Lina features Jennifer Boutell as Kitty and Marilyn Bernard as Lina.
